diff options
| -rw-r--r-- | ChangeLog | 7 | ||||
| -rw-r--r-- | table.c | 8 | 
2 files changed, 10 insertions, 5 deletions
| @@ -1,3 +1,8 @@ +2003-05-14  Hironori SAKAMOTO <hsaka@mth.biglobe.ne.jp> + +	* [w3m-dev 03900] Re: table rendering +	* table.c (check_relative_width): j loop starts from 0 +  2003-05-14  SAKAI Kiyotaka <ksakai@kso.netwk.ntt-at.co.jp>  	* [w3m-dev 03899] minor fixes @@ -7828,4 +7833,4 @@ a	* [w3m-dev 03276] compile error on EWS4800  	* release-0-2-1  	* import w3m-0.2.1 -$Id: ChangeLog,v 1.837 2003/05/13 17:17:50 ukai Exp $ +$Id: ChangeLog,v 1.838 2003/05/13 17:20:32 ukai Exp $ @@ -1,4 +1,4 @@ -/* $Id: table.c,v 1.42 2003/05/13 17:09:58 ukai Exp $ */ +/* $Id: table.c,v 1.43 2003/05/13 17:20:33 ukai Exp $ */  /*    * HTML table   */ @@ -3519,7 +3519,7 @@ check_relative_width(struct table *t, int maxwidth)  	    int n_leftcell = 0;  	    k = cell->col[i];  	    r = 0.0; -	    for (j = 1; j < cell->colspan[i]; j++) { +	    for (j = 0; j < cell->colspan[i]; j++) {  		if (rcolwidth[j + k] > 0)  		    r += rcolwidth[j + k];  		else @@ -3529,7 +3529,7 @@ check_relative_width(struct table *t, int maxwidth)  		cell->fixed_width[i] = -100 * r;  	    }  	    else { -		for (j = 1; j < cell->colspan[i]; j++) { +		for (j = 0; j < cell->colspan[i]; j++) {  		    if (rcolwidth[j + k] == 0)  			rcolwidth[j + k] = (w - r) / n_leftcell;  		} @@ -3557,7 +3557,7 @@ check_relative_width(struct table *t, int maxwidth)  		int j, k;  		k = cell->col[i];  		r = 0.0; -		for (j = 1; j < cell->colspan[i]; j++) +		for (j = 0; j < cell->colspan[i]; j++)  		    r += rcolwidth[j + k];  		cell->fixed_width[i] = -r * 100;  	    } | 
